What Are Eco-Friendly Auto Insurance Options for Beginners?

For those new to the world of eco-friendly auto insurance, understanding your options is crucial. Here’s how you can start:

  1. Understand Your Coverage Needs: Begin by evaluating your insurance requirements. Make sure your basic needs, such as liability and collision, are covered while exploring eco-friendly options.
  2. Seek Green Discounts: Many insurance companies offer discounts for environmentally friendly vehicles. Look for policies that provide reduced rates for hybrid or electric cars.
  3. Evaluate Pay-Per-Mile Plans: If you drive less frequently, a pay-per-mile insurance plan can be more sustainable since it typically results in fewer overall vehicle emissions.
  4. Choose Sustainable Providers: Research insurance providers known for their commitment to sustainability, perhaps by conserving resources or investing in renewable energy projects.

How Can Intermediate Users Enhance Their Eco-Friendly Coverage?

With basic coverage in place, intermediate users can consider additional strategies to further minimize their environmental impact:

  1. Bundle Your policies: Bundling home and auto insurance with a provider that offers green incentives can streamline financial management and often offer further eco-discounts.
  2. Install Eco-Friendly Vehicle Features: Features like solar panels for your car or eco-efficient tires can contribute to lower insurance rates and further benefits.
  3. Participate in Safe Driving Programs: Many providers offer discounts for participating in programs that promote safe and eco-conscious driving habits.
  4. Choose Paperless Billing: Opt for electronic policy documents and billing statements to reduce paper usage, reflecting a dedication to sustainability.

What Challenges Might Arise with Eco-Friendly Auto Insurance?

Transitioning to eco-friendly auto insurance can come with certain challenges, but don’t let these deter you. Here’s how to overcome them:

  1. Higher Upfront Costs: Hybrid and electric vehicles can be more expensive initially. Consider long-term savings on fuel and maintenance when calculating costs.
  2. Availability of Resources: Access to eco-friendly insurance policies may vary by location. Be diligent in researching options and advocating for greener policies with local providers.
  3. Lack of Information: The scope and impact of green auto insurance options can be confusing. Stay informed by consulting insurance professionals and staying updated with industry advancements.

Empowering yourself with strategic knowledge and motivation can help you surmount these obstacles, allowing you to navigate the world of eco-friendly auto insurance effectively.
